Golia electric passenger transfer vehicle available in UK

Green Car Congress

The Golia multi-passenger electric vehicle (EV) has full N1 type approval, a 30 mph (48 km/h) top speed and a quick-swap battery pack for extended hours operations. The battery pack can be fully recharged in just 8-10 hours, or can be swapped out for a spare pack in a matter of minutes, using only one person and a pallet truck.

GHSA projects that drivers killed more than 7500 pedestrians in 2022; most since 1981

Green Car Congress

Because of their greater body weight and larger profile, SUVs and other light trucks can cause more harm to a person on foot when a crash occurs. The average risk of death for pedestrians increases exponentially the faster a vehicle is traveling, from 10% at 23 mph to 90% at 58 mph.
